diff --git a/EDSTest/DeviceView.Designer.cs b/EDSTest/DeviceView.Designer.cs
index 9ec437ff..92ed0421 100644
--- a/EDSTest/DeviceView.Designer.cs
+++ b/EDSTest/DeviceView.Designer.cs
@@ -28,16 +28,18 @@ protected override void Dispose(bool disposing)
///
private void InitializeComponent()
{
+ this.components = new System.ComponentModel.Container();
+ System.ComponentModel.ComponentResourceManager resources = new System.ComponentModel.ComponentResourceManager(typeof(DeviceView));
this.tabControl1 = new System.Windows.Forms.TabControl();
this.tabPage2 = new System.Windows.Forms.TabPage();
this.deviceInfoView = new ODEditor.DeviceInfoView();
this.tabPage1 = new System.Windows.Forms.TabPage();
this.deviceODView1 = new ODEditor.DeviceODView();
this.tabPage3 = new System.Windows.Forms.TabPage();
+ this.devicePDOView1 = new ODEditor.DevicePDOView();
this.tabPage4 = new System.Windows.Forms.TabPage();
- this.devicePDOView1 = new DevicePDOView();
- this.devicePDOView2 = new DevicePDOView();
-
+ this.devicePDOView2 = new ODEditor.DevicePDOView();
+ this.imageList1 = new System.Windows.Forms.ImageList(this.components);
this.tabControl1.SuspendLayout();
this.tabPage2.SuspendLayout();
this.tabPage1.SuspendLayout();
@@ -52,6 +54,7 @@ private void InitializeComponent()
this.tabControl1.Controls.Add(this.tabPage3);
this.tabControl1.Controls.Add(this.tabPage4);
this.tabControl1.Dock = System.Windows.Forms.DockStyle.Fill;
+ this.tabControl1.ImageList = this.imageList1;
this.tabControl1.Location = new System.Drawing.Point(0, 0);
this.tabControl1.Name = "tabControl1";
this.tabControl1.SelectedIndex = 0;
@@ -61,10 +64,11 @@ private void InitializeComponent()
// tabPage2
//
this.tabPage2.Controls.Add(this.deviceInfoView);
- this.tabPage2.Location = new System.Drawing.Point(4, 22);
+ this.tabPage2.ImageIndex = 1;
+ this.tabPage2.Location = new System.Drawing.Point(4, 23);
this.tabPage2.Name = "tabPage2";
this.tabPage2.Padding = new System.Windows.Forms.Padding(3);
- this.tabPage2.Size = new System.Drawing.Size(1114, 747);
+ this.tabPage2.Size = new System.Drawing.Size(1114, 746);
this.tabPage2.TabIndex = 1;
this.tabPage2.Text = "Device Info";
this.tabPage2.UseVisualStyleBackColor = true;
@@ -80,10 +84,11 @@ private void InitializeComponent()
// tabPage1
//
this.tabPage1.Controls.Add(this.deviceODView1);
- this.tabPage1.Location = new System.Drawing.Point(4, 22);
+ this.tabPage1.ImageIndex = 0;
+ this.tabPage1.Location = new System.Drawing.Point(4, 23);
this.tabPage1.Name = "tabPage1";
this.tabPage1.Padding = new System.Windows.Forms.Padding(3);
- this.tabPage1.Size = new System.Drawing.Size(1114, 747);
+ this.tabPage1.Size = new System.Drawing.Size(1114, 746);
this.tabPage1.TabIndex = 0;
this.tabPage1.Text = "Object Dictionary";
this.tabPage1.UseVisualStyleBackColor = true;
@@ -98,10 +103,11 @@ private void InitializeComponent()
// tabPage3
//
this.tabPage3.Controls.Add(this.devicePDOView1);
- this.tabPage3.Location = new System.Drawing.Point(4, 22);
+ this.tabPage3.ImageIndex = 2;
+ this.tabPage3.Location = new System.Drawing.Point(4, 23);
this.tabPage3.Name = "tabPage3";
this.tabPage3.Padding = new System.Windows.Forms.Padding(3);
- this.tabPage3.Size = new System.Drawing.Size(1114, 747);
+ this.tabPage3.Size = new System.Drawing.Size(1114, 746);
this.tabPage3.TabIndex = 2;
this.tabPage3.Text = "TX PDO Mapping";
this.tabPage3.UseVisualStyleBackColor = true;
@@ -116,9 +122,10 @@ private void InitializeComponent()
// tabPage4
//
this.tabPage4.Controls.Add(this.devicePDOView2);
- this.tabPage4.Location = new System.Drawing.Point(4, 22);
+ this.tabPage4.ImageIndex = 3;
+ this.tabPage4.Location = new System.Drawing.Point(4, 23);
this.tabPage4.Name = "tabPage4";
- this.tabPage4.Size = new System.Drawing.Size(1114, 747);
+ this.tabPage4.Size = new System.Drawing.Size(1114, 746);
this.tabPage4.TabIndex = 3;
this.tabPage4.Text = "RX PDO Mapping";
this.tabPage4.UseVisualStyleBackColor = true;
@@ -130,6 +137,15 @@ private void InitializeComponent()
this.devicePDOView2.Size = new System.Drawing.Size(973, 695);
this.devicePDOView2.TabIndex = 0;
//
+ // imageList1
+ //
+ this.imageList1.ImageStream = ((System.Windows.Forms.ImageListStreamer)(resources.GetObject("imageList1.ImageStream")));
+ this.imageList1.TransparentColor = System.Drawing.Color.Transparent;
+ this.imageList1.Images.SetKeyName(0, "ListBox_686.png");
+ this.imageList1.Images.SetKeyName(1, "notebook_16xLG.png");
+ this.imageList1.Images.SetKeyName(2, "Output_16xLG.png");
+ this.imageList1.Images.SetKeyName(3, "SingleInput_8170_16x.png");
+ //
// DeviceView
//
this.AutoScaleDimensions = new System.Drawing.SizeF(6F, 13F);
@@ -147,8 +163,6 @@ private void InitializeComponent()
}
#endregion
-
- private System.Windows.Forms.TabControl tabControl1;
private System.Windows.Forms.TabPage tabPage2;
private System.Windows.Forms.TabPage tabPage1;
private System.Windows.Forms.TabPage tabPage3;
@@ -157,5 +171,7 @@ private void InitializeComponent()
private DeviceODView deviceODView1;
private System.Windows.Forms.TabPage tabPage4;
private DevicePDOView devicePDOView2;
+ private System.Windows.Forms.ImageList imageList1;
+ private System.Windows.Forms.TabControl tabControl1;
}
}
diff --git a/EDSTest/DeviceView.resx b/EDSTest/DeviceView.resx
index 1af7de15..72acc27f 100644
--- a/EDSTest/DeviceView.resx
+++ b/EDSTest/DeviceView.resx
@@ -117,4 +117,60 @@
System.Resources.ResXResourceWriter, System.Windows.Forms,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089
+
+ 17, 17
+
+
+
+ AAEAAAD/////AQAAAAAAAAAMAgAAAFdTeXN0ZW0uV2luZG93cy5Gb3JtcywgVmVyc2lvbj00LjAuMC4w
+ LCBDdWx0dXJlPW5ldXRyYWwsIFB1YmxpY0tleVRva2VuPWI3N2E1YzU2MTkzNGUwODkFAQAAACZTeXN0
+ ZW0uV2luZG93cy5Gb3Jtcy5JbWFnZUxpc3RTdHJlYW1lcgEAAAAERGF0YQcCAgAAAAkDAAAADwMAAACk
+ CgAAAk1TRnQBSQFMAgEBBAEAAQgBAAEIAQABEAEAARABAAT/AQkBAAj/AUIBTQE2AQQGAAE2AQQCAAEo
+ AwABQAMAASADAAEBAQABCAYAAQgYAAGAAgABgAMAAoABAAGAAwABgAEAAYABAAKAAgADwAEAAcAB3AHA
+ AQAB8AHKAaYBAAEzBQABMwEAATMBAAEzAQACMwIAAxYBAAMcAQADIgEAAykBAANVAQADTQEAA0IBAAM5
+ AQABgAF8Af8BAAJQAf8BAAGTAQAB1gEAAf8B7AHMAQABxgHWAe8BAAHWAucBAAGQAakBrQIAAf8BMwMA
+ AWYDAAGZAwABzAIAATMDAAIzAgABMwFmAgABMwGZAgABMwHMAgABMwH/AgABZgMAAWYBMwIAAmYCAAFm
+ AZkCAAFmAcwCAAFmAf8CAAGZAwABmQEzAgABmQFmAgACmQIAAZkBzAIAAZkB/wIAAcwDAAHMATMCAAHM
+ AWYCAAHMAZkCAALMAgABzAH/AgAB/wFmAgAB/wGZAgAB/wHMAQABMwH/AgAB/wEAATMBAAEzAQABZgEA
+ ATMBAAGZAQABMwEAAcwBAAEzAQAB/wEAAf8BMwIAAzMBAAIzAWYBAAIzAZkBAAIzAcwBAAIzAf8BAAEz
+ AWYCAAEzAWYBMwEAATMCZgEAATMBZgGZAQABMwFmAcwBAAEzAWYB/wEAATMBmQIAATMBmQEzAQABMwGZ
+ AWYBAAEzApkBAAEzAZkBzAEAATMBmQH/AQABMwHMAgABMwHMATMBAAEzAcwBZgEAATMBzAGZAQABMwLM
+ AQABMwHMAf8BAAEzAf8BMwEAATMB/wFmAQABMwH/AZkBAAEzAf8BzAEAATMC/wEAAWYDAAFmAQABMwEA
+ AWYBAAFmAQABZgEAAZkBAAFmAQABzAEAAWYBAAH/AQABZgEzAgABZgIzAQABZgEzAWYBAAFmATMBmQEA
+ AWYBMwHMAQABZgEzAf8BAAJmAgACZgEzAQADZgEAAmYBmQEAAmYBzAEAAWYBmQIAAWYBmQEzAQABZgGZ
+ AWYBAAFmApkBAAFmAZkBzAEAAWYBmQH/AQABZgHMAgABZgHMATMBAAFmAcwBmQEAAWYCzAEAAWYBzAH/
+ AQABZgH/AgABZgH/ATMBAAFmAf8BmQEAAWYB/wHMAQABzAEAAf8BAAH/AQABzAEAApkCAAGZATMBmQEA
+ AZkBAAGZAQABmQEAAcwBAAGZAwABmQIzAQABmQEAAWYBAAGZATMBzAEAAZkBAAH/AQABmQFmAgABmQFm
+ ATMBAAGZATMBZgEAAZkBZgGZAQABmQFmAcwBAAGZATMB/wEAApkBMwEAApkBZgEAA5kBAAKZAcwBAAKZ
+ Af8BAAGZAcwCAAGZAcwBMwEAAWYBzAFmAQABmQHMAZkBAAGZAswBAAGZAcwB/wEAAZkB/wIAAZkB/wEz
+ AQABmQHMAWYBAAGZAf8BmQEAAZkB/wHMAQABmQL/AQABzAMAAZkBAAEzAQABzAEAAWYBAAHMAQABmQEA
+ AcwBAAHMAQABmQEzAgABzAIzAQABzAEzAWYBAAHMATMBmQEAAcwBMwHMAQABzAEzAf8BAAHMAWYCAAHM
+ AWYBMwEAAZkCZgEAAcwBZgGZAQABzAFmAcwBAAGZAWYB/wEAAcwBmQIAAcwBmQEzAQABzAGZAWYBAAHM
+ ApkBAAHMAZkBzAEAAcwBmQH/AQACzAIAAswBMwEAAswBZgEAAswBmQEAA8wBAALMAf8BAAHMAf8CAAHM
+ Af8BMwEAAZkB/wFmAQABzAH/AZkBAAHMAf8BzAEAAcwC/wEAAcwBAAEzAQAB/wEAAWYBAAH/AQABmQEA
+ AcwBMwIAAf8CMwEAAf8BMwFmAQAB/wEzAZkBAAH/ATMBzAEAAf8BMwH/AQAB/wFmAgAB/wFmATMBAAHM
+ AmYBAAH/AWYBmQEAAf8BZgHMAQABzAFmAf8BAAH/AZkCAAH/AZkBMwEAAf8BmQFmAQAB/wKZAQAB/wGZ
+ AcwBAAH/AZkB/wEAAf8BzAIAAf8BzAEzAQAB/wHMAWYBAAH/AcwBmQEAAf8CzAEAAf8BzAH/AQAC/wEz
+ AQABzAH/AWYBAAL/AZkBAAL/AcwBAAJmAf8BAAFmAf8BZgEAAWYC/wEAAf8CZgEAAf8BZgH/AQAC/wFm
+ AQABIQEAAaUBAANfAQADdwEAA4YBAAOWAQADywEAA7IBAAPXAQAD3QEAA+MBAAPqAQAD8QEAA/gBAAHw
+ AfsB/wEAAaQCoAEAA4ADAAH/AgAB/wMAAv8BAAH/AwAB/wEAAf8BAAL/AgAD//8A/wD/AP8AJQAL9AUA
+ C/QFABD0AQAO9AEAAfQJFAH0BQAB9AkUAfQFAAH0DhQB9AEAAfQMFAH0AQAB9AEUCfQFAAH0ARQJ9AUA
+ AfQOFAH0AQAC9AEUCfQBFAH0AQAB9AEUAfQDAAb0BAAB9AEUAfQNAAH0AhQH9AEUAeoB8QHqARQB9AEA
+ AfQCFAn0ARQB9AEAAfQBFAH0BAAB9AMUAfcB9AMAAfQBFAH0BAAB9AH3AxQB7wH0AgAB9AIUAfQEFAL0
+ ARQBvAH0AbwBFAH0AQAC9AEUCfQBFAH0AQAB9AEUAfQEAAH0Ae8DFAHsAfQCAAH0ARQB9AMAAfQB7AMU
+ Ae8B9AMAAfQCFAf0BRQB9AEAAfQCFAn0ARQB9AEAAfQBFAf0Ae8DFAHsAfQBAAH0ARQB9AIAAfQB7AMU
+ Ae8G9AIUAfQDFAn0AQAC9AEUCfQBFAH0AQAB9AEUAvQKFAHsAvQBFAH0AQAB9AHsChQB9AIUB/QFFAH0
+ AQAB9AIUCfQBFAH0AQAB9AEUAvQKFAHsAvQBFAH0AQAB9AHsChQB9AIUAfQFFAf0AQAC9AEUCfQBFAH0
+ AQAB9AEUB/QB7wMUAewB9AEAAfQBFAH0AgAB9AHsAxQB7wb0AhQH9AUUAfQBAAH0AhQC9AUUAvQBFAH0
+ AQAB9AEUAfQEAAH0Ae8DFAHsAfQCAAH0ARQB9AMAAfQB7AMUAe8B9AMAAfQCFAH0AxQD9AEUAbwB9AG8
+ ARQB9AEAAvQBFAL0BRQC9AEUAfQBAAH0ARQB9AQAAfQDFAH3AfQDAAH0ARQB9AQAAfQB9wMUAe8B9AIA
+ AfQCFAf0ARQB6gHxAeoBFAH0AQAB9AIUCfQBFAH0AQAB9AEUAfQDAAb0BAAB9AEUAfQCAAr0AQAB9A4U
+ AfQBAAL0ARQJ9AEUAfQBAAH0ARQJ9AUAAfQBFAn0BQAB9A4UAfQBAAH0DBQB9AEAAfQJFAH0BQAB9AkU
+ AfQFABD0AQAO9AEAC/QFAAv0BQABQgFNAT4HAAE+AwABKAMAAUADAAEgAwABAQEAAQEGAAEBFgAD/4EA
+ BP8BAAEfAQABHwIAAYABAQEAAR8BAAEfAgABgAEBAQABHwEAAR8CAAGAAQEBHAEPAR8B/wIAAYABAQEe
+ AQcBHgEDAgABgAEBAR4BAwEcAQcCAAGAAQEBAAEBARgDAAGAAQECAAEQAwABgAEBAgABEAMAAYABAQEA
+ AQEBGAMAAYABAQEeAQMBHAEHAgABgAEBAR4BBwEeAQMCAAGAAQEBHAEPARgBAQIAAYABAQEAAR8BAAEf
+ AgABgAEBAQABHwEAAR8CAAGAAQEBAAEfAQABHws=
+
+
\ No newline at end of file
diff --git a/EDSTest/EDSEditorGUI.csproj b/EDSTest/EDSEditorGUI.csproj
index cbca8611..f65ee74d 100644
--- a/EDSTest/EDSEditorGUI.csproj
+++ b/EDSTest/EDSEditorGUI.csproj
@@ -179,6 +179,10 @@
+
+
+
+
PreserveNewest
diff --git a/EDSTest/Properties/Resources.Designer.cs b/EDSTest/Properties/Resources.Designer.cs
index 7795848c..f972f369 100644
--- a/EDSTest/Properties/Resources.Designer.cs
+++ b/EDSTest/Properties/Resources.Designer.cs
@@ -170,6 +170,16 @@ internal static System.Drawing.Bitmap InsertColumn_5626 {
}
}
+ ///
+ /// Looks up a localized resource of type System.Drawing.Bitmap.
+ ///
+ internal static System.Drawing.Bitmap ListBox_686 {
+ get {
+ object obj = ResourceManager.GetObject("ListBox_686", resourceCulture);
+ return ((System.Drawing.Bitmap)(obj));
+ }
+ }
+
///
/// Looks up a localized resource of type System.Drawing.Bitmap.
///
diff --git a/EDSTest/Properties/Resources.resx b/EDSTest/Properties/Resources.resx
index 5e0ac552..ad4fc858 100644
--- a/EDSTest/Properties/Resources.resx
+++ b/EDSTest/Properties/Resources.resx
@@ -163,6 +163,9 @@
..\Resources\Index_8287_16x.png;System.Drawing.Bitmap, System.Drawing,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a
+
+ ..\Resources\ListBox_686.png;System.Drawing.Bitmap, System.Drawing,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a
+
..\Resources\PrintPreviewControl_698.png;System.Drawing.Bitmap, System.Drawing,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a
diff --git a/EDSTest/Resources/ListBox_686.png b/EDSTest/Resources/ListBox_686.png
new file mode 100644
index 00000000..0ae2a9e6
Binary files /dev/null and b/EDSTest/Resources/ListBox_686.png differ
diff --git a/EDSTest/Resources/move_to_bottom.png b/EDSTest/Resources/move_to_bottom.png
new file mode 100644
index 00000000..02fd011e
Binary files /dev/null and b/EDSTest/Resources/move_to_bottom.png differ
diff --git a/EDSTest/Resources/move_to_top.png b/EDSTest/Resources/move_to_top.png
new file mode 100644
index 00000000..0028d71c
Binary files /dev/null and b/EDSTest/Resources/move_to_top.png differ
diff --git a/EDSTest/Resources/notebook_16xLG.png b/EDSTest/Resources/notebook_16xLG.png
new file mode 100644
index 00000000..badf6df3
Binary files /dev/null and b/EDSTest/Resources/notebook_16xLG.png differ